KS1 SEN Teaching Assistant - Wolverhampton
KS1 SEN Teaching Assistant - Wolverhampton
£93-£110 per day | Temporary Daily Assignments
Are you passionate about helping young children overcome barriers to learning?
Aspire People are recruiting for a KS1 SEN Teaching Assistant to support schools in Wolverhampton on a daily temporary basis.
The successful candidate will play an important role in helping pupils feel settled, supported and confident within the classroom. You may be supporting children individually, in small groups or alongside the class teacher.
You could be responsible for:
Supporting KS1 pupils with additional learning needs
Assisting with classroom activities
Providing 1:1 support where required
Encouraging positive behaviour and social development
Helping children become more independent
Working as part of a supportive school team
We are keen to hear from candidates who are reliable, enthusiastic and genuinely enjoy working with children.
The ideal candidate will have:
Experience in a school, nursery or childcare environment
SEN experience, although this is not essential for every assignment
A positive and nurturing attitude
Good classroom management skills
Flexibility to work across different schools
The ability to travel to Wolverhampton and surrounding areas
Pay: £93-£110 per day
This position is daily temporary work, making it ideal for candidates looking for flexibility.
